IPL 2026 / RCA Ad-hoc Committee Proposes Hosting IPL 2026 Matches in Jaipur and Jodhpur to Rajasthan Royals

The Rajasthan Cricket Association (RCA) Ad-hoc Committee has written to Rajasthan Royals, proposing to host IPL 2026 matches in Jaipur and Jodhpur under RCA's leadership. The committee has pledged full cooperation, including security and local arrangements, aiming to regain control over IPL events after two seasons where disputes led to the Sports Council managing matches.

The Rajasthan Cricket Association (RCA) is actively preparing to host upcoming Indian Premier League (IPL) matches. In a significant move towards securing the hosting rights for IPL 2026 under its leadership, Deendayal Kumawat, Convener of the RCA Ad-hoc Committee, has dispatched a formal letter to the Rajasthan Royals management. This letter explicitly proposes organizing the Indian Premier League matches at both the. Sawai Man Singh Stadium in Jaipur and the Barkatullah Khan Cricket Stadium in Jodhpur. This initiative is particularly crucial for the RCA, as the IPL matches in Rajasthan over the past two seasons were conducted under the aegis of the Sports Council due to internal disputes within the RCA.

RCA's Leadership and Pledge of Cooperation

In his communication, Ad-hoc Committee Convener Deendayal Kumawat has assured the Rajasthan Royals management that the Rajasthan Cricket Association, in collaboration with its 33 district cricket units, is fully prepared to undertake all arrangements and responsibilities associated with hosting the IPL matches. This comprehensive commitment includes managing security, local logistics, and other essential operational aspects. Kumawat has further guaranteed the Royals management that they will receive the RCA's complete support in all these facets, while this proposal serves as a strong declaration from the RCA, signaling its intent to re-establish its central role in cricket events within the state.

The primary venue proposed is the iconic Sawai Man Singh Stadium in Jaipur, which has historically served as the home ground for the Rajasthan Royals since their inception in 2008, proudly representing the state of Rajasthan. Under the RCA's current leadership, all domestic matches sanctioned by the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) are presently hosted at this stadium. The letter also outlines that should approval for the Sawai Man Singh Stadium not be granted for any reason, the Barkatullah Khan Cricket Stadium in Jodhpur stands as a viable alternative. The RCA holds a 15-year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) with the Jodhpur Development Authority for this stadium, making it a suitable option for large-scale events like the IPL. This dual-venue strategy underscores the RCA's flexibility and organizational capacity.

Lessons from Past Disputes and Future Path

It's pertinent to note that for the past two seasons, IPL matches in Rajasthan were managed by the Sports Council due to internal disputes within the RCA. This situation had raised questions about the RCA's reputation and its organizational capabilities. The Ad-hoc Committee's decision to write to the Rajasthan Royals management is a crucial step for the RCA to reclaim its lost credibility and re-establish its role as the primary regulatory body for cricket in the state, while this initiative also demonstrates the RCA's commitment to avoiding such disputes in the future and ensuring smooth operations.
